The Indiana State Highway Commission designated SR 142 in 1934. The original routing started at SR 42 in Eminence and ran east to SR 39 much as it does today. The road between Eminence and Wilbur had a gravel or stone surface, while the road east of Wilbur was under construction.

State Roads in the U.S. state of Indiana are numbered rationally: in general, odd one-digit and two-digit highways are north–south highways, numbers increasing toward the west; even one-digit and two-digit highways are east-west highways, numbers increasing toward the south, the opposite of the Interstate Highway System.

There is no rule preventing the same numbering between state roads, U.S. routes, and Interstate highways, although traditionally, INDOT has avoided state road numbers which are the same as those on U.S. routes within the state. Indiana has a mileage cap of 12,000 miles (19,000 km) for its highway system. [1]
